Abstract:
In order to eliminate the current harmonic in the nonlinear circuits, such as diode bridge rectifier with capacitor fi-l ter, and boost power factor, a converter has been designed, which is called compensating device, and connected in parallel with AC source. In this compensating device, a PWM control strategy and current loop are used to make the input current flow into the compensating device, varying with the shape of reference current, make the total current waveform flow into the system in the form of sinusoid, and ensure that the power factor in AC side approaches 1.
